1. A force detection device which detects a force applied in a predetermined direction in an XYZ three-dimensional coordinate system, comprising:

  • an upper substrate having a substrate surface parallel to an XY plane;

    a lower substrate having a substrate surface parallel to the XY plane and disposed below the upper substrate;

    a first columnar member having an upper end directly or indirectly joined to a lower surface of the upper substrate, and a lower end directly or indirectly joined to an upper surface of the lower substrate;

    a second columnar member having an upper end directly or indirectly joined to the lower surface of the upper substrate, and a lower end directly or indirectly joined to the upper surface of the lower substrate; and

    a detector which outputs an electric signal showing an applied force based on displacements of the first columnar member and the second columnar member, whereina vicinity of a joined portion to which the lower end of the first columnar member is joined with the lower substrate constitutes a first lower film portion with flexibility;

    a vicinity of a joined portion to which the lower end of the second columnar member is joined with the lower substrate constitutes a second lower film portion with flexibility;

    a projection image obtained by orthogonally projecting a central axis of the first columnar member onto an XZ plane is inclined in a first direction with respect to a Z-axis, and a projection image obtained by orthogonally projecting a central axis of the second columnar member onto the XZ plane is inclined in a second direction opposite to the first direction with respect to the Z-axis; and

    the detector includes a first sensor which detects a displacement in the Z-axis direction of the first lower film portion and a second sensor which detects a displacement in the Z-axis direction of the second lower film portion, and outputs an electric signal showing a difference between a detection value of the first sensor and a detection value of the second sensor as a detection value of a force Fx in an X-axis direction applied to the upper substrate in a state where the lower substrate is fixed.
